Více o knize

Exploring the intricate relationship between law and society, this book delves into how legal frameworks shape identities, communities, and objects. It examines the implications of legal definitions and classifications, highlighting the power of law in influencing social dynamics and personal experiences. Through a blend of case studies and theoretical insights, the author reveals the profound impact of legal structures on everyday life and the broader cultural landscape.
